Sun 12 Feb 2006 09:00:40 AM UTC, comment #1:

What versions of stat and date are you using?
With those from coreutils-5.93, it does work:

$ stat --format %x /
2005-12-09 23:42:30.000000000 +0100
$ date -d "$(stat --format %x /)"
Fri Dec 9 23:42:30 CET 2005
